Features
- Large LCD Computer Display
- 6 Levels of Magnetic Resistance
- Race and Manual Programs
- Pacer and Watts Dependent Programs
- Adjustable Cooling Air Vent
- Solid Steel Fan/Flywheel
- Extruded Aluminum Frame with Solid Steel Support
- Silent Drive System
- Large Ergonomically Designed Seat for Added Comfort
- Ergonomically Designed Handle
- Folds For Storage 16"x24" Space
- User Weight Capacity: 300 lbs.
Dimensions
Assembled:
- Length: 72 inches
- Width: 18 inches
- Height: 34 inches
- Weight: 67 pounds
Boxed:
- Length: 53 inches
- Width: 10 inches
- Height: 34 inches

LifeCORE R88 Rowing Machines
Rowing is simply one of the best total body workouts available. That's why LifeCORE offers a complete line of advanced rowers including the R88. This sleek, smooth machine offers ergonomic design and club-quality construction, so you're guaranteed to have a great workout—every time.
Ergonomic Design
For starters, the R88 is one of the lowest impact exercise machines on the market. You'll enjoy smooth, fluid motion without the stress on your knees and ankles. The ergonomic rowing handle provides a comfortable, efficient grip and the large foot beds secure your feet while simultaneously allowing your heels to move freely for more natural motion.
Club-Quality Construction
The R88 Rowing Machine is based on an extruded aluminum frame with solid steel support. So it has an ample 300 lb capacity. The fan and flywheel are also constructed of solid steel for the ultimate in durability.
Convenient Folding Design
Most of us don't have the room for a large piece of fitness equipment in our homes. The R88 Rower solves that problem with a simple folding design. A quick turn and pull of the lock pin allows the R88 to be folded up and out of the way.
